LOGIQ/Vivid/Voluson Ultrasound System Leakage Current Limits
(continued)
*ISO and Mains Applied refers to the sink leakage test where
mains (supply) voltage is applied to the applied part to
determine the amount of current that will pass (or sink) to ground
if a patient is in contact with mains voltage.
